二进制转十进制--字符串转换成整形变量---位操作----编程随笔(5)
来源:互联网 发布:mysql导出表结构 编辑:程序博客网 时间:2024/06/11 00:32
//********二进制转换为十进制*****#include<stdio.h>#include<string.h>int main(){ char a[33]; int i,num = 0;int count=0; printf("请输入要转换的二进制数:"); scanf("%s", a); count=strlen(a)-1; //printf("%s",a); for( count;count>=0; count--) { num*=2; /*如果用位运算的话,速度会更快*/ num+=a[count]-'0'; } printf("十进制结果:%d\n", num); return 0;}//注意:1、二进制输入是一串字符串,而十进制运算的时候是当作整形数组做的,// a[count]-'0'---这样对每一个字符串做这样处理‘1'就变成1了//
0 0
- 二进制转十进制--字符串转换成整形变量---位操作----编程随笔(5)
- 位运算实现 十进制(正负)转换成二进制
- 位操作+递归 (十进制转为二进制)
- Java编程:数组的应用(十进制转换成二进制)
- 如何在PB中进行位操作以及二进制与十进制转换(摘录)
- 如何在PB中进行位操作以及二进制与十进制转换(摘录)
- 位运算(十进制转二进制)
- 十进制转换成二进制
- 十进制转换成二进制
- 十进制转换成二进制
- 十进制转换成二进制
- 十进制转换成二进制
- 十进制转换成二进制
- 二进制转换成十进制
- 十进制转换成二进制
- 返回十进制转换成二进制数的第i位
- 十进制转换成二进制示例代码位运算
- 字符串十进制小数转换成字符串二进制小数
- 2014年百度之星程序设计大赛 Energy Conversion
- leetcode? Single Number II
- ubuntu下终端提示符设置
- static_cast, dynamic_cast, reinterpret_cast, const_cast区别比较
- Java中类的初始化块问题(二)
- 二进制转十进制--字符串转换成整形变量---位操作----编程随笔(5)
- getMeasuredHeight(),getScrollY(),getHeight()的区别和联系
- 相同的生命周期
- Android程序启动初始画面的实现
- 关于c语言的输入函数问题
- 杭电1225 Football Score (结构体排序)
- 排序算法之希尔排序
- zlib编译
- Read a whole file into a string in C++